Hollywood star Salma Hayek honored late actor Matthew Perry on what would have been his 56th birthday. Perry will always be best remembered as Chandler Bing from the popular television series Friends. Matthew Perry passed away in October 2023 and left fans, co-stars and the entire industry shocked, saddened and mourning one of the most beloved television actors of all time.
Hayek starred alongside Perry in the romantic comedy Fools Rush In (1997) and posted to social media in honor of her friend and co-star. The post made clear how much of an impact Perry had on Hayek's life and career and was filled with warmth, nostalgia and admiration.

Remembering a Bond Beyond the Screen

Salma Hayek and Matthew Perry starred in a film together over 20 years ago - Fools Rush In, a romantic comedy that has become a fan favorite. Perry portrayed Alex Whitman, who fell in love with Hayek's Isabel Fuentes. Critics and audiences alike have praised their chemistry onscreen, which makes this movie one of Perry's original standout works aside from Friends.

In Hayek's tribute, she reflected on Perry's humor and kindness that made it an unforgettable experience to film the movie. "His humor could light up a room, even in the toughest of times," she reminisces.

While Perry will always be most recognized for his role as Chandler Bing, his career went far beyond Friends. His impeccable comedic timing and relatable persona made him famous all around the world.

In addition to just acting, Perry was also a role model for his honesty about his own struggles. He talked about his own struggles with addiction, and used much of his later life to help others with the same problems. This honesty propelled Perry from not only being a beloved into an inspiration for how to not only live life but to survive it and find your way back from the pitfalls.
